Senior Software Ingenieur

Job-Beschreibung

Sie werden einen großen Einfluss darauf haben, wie wir unsere Anwendung entwerfen, bauen und liefern. Du solltest ein Generalist sein und gerne über den Software-Stack hinweg arbeiten. Unsere aktuellen Technologien umfassen Ruby on Rails, React, Redux, MySQL und Elasticsearch.

Wir suchen Ingenieure, die es lieben, effiziente, durchdachte und gut nutzbare Lösungen für eine Vielzahl von technischen und produktbezogenen Herausforderungen zu finden. Sie sollten danach streben, wartbaren Code mit starken Tests zu schreiben.

Arbeiten Sie per Fernzugriff oder in der Zentrale von CDD in Burlingame, Kalifornien.

Job Verantwortlichkeiten

Beispielhafte Projekte sind:

  • Aufbau unseres Electronic Lab Notebooks und der Visualisierungssuite mit modernen Front-End-Tools
  • Entwerfen eines Datenmodells und einer UX, die es Wissenschaftlern ermöglicht, Kollaborateure einzuladen und selektiv Daten mit ihnen zu teilen
  • Erweiterung unserer API für Entwickler und Integrationen von Drittanbietern
  • Verbesserung unserer DevOps-Tools und Infrastruktur-as-Code
  • Optimierung des Imports, Exports und der Berechnung von großen Datensätzen

Erforderliche Fertigkeiten

Sie sollten über umfangreiche Erfahrung in der Entwicklung von Webanwendungen verfügen, die komplexe Probleme elegant lösen.

Erfahrung in den folgenden Bereichen ist nicht erforderlich, wäre aber von Vorteil:

  • Ruby on Rails
  • Reagieren
  • Redux
  • Elasticsearch
  • Anforderungen an die Ausbildung

    Abschluss in Informatik oder gleichwertige Berufserfahrung

    Position Standort:

    Fernarbeit oder Arbeit von unserem Büro in Burlingame, Kalifornien
    Fernarbeit möglich

    Position Typ:

    Vollzeit, unbefristet

    Position gebucht:

    30.03.2022 (Bewerbungen werden bis zum 30.06.2022 angenommen)

    Berechtigung zum Arbeiten:

    Vereinigte Staaten

    Um sich zu bewerben, kontaktieren Sie [email protected] mit Ihrem Lebenslauf, Anschreiben und Links zu Dingen, die Sie gebaut haben.